Cell-free remineralization of enamel with biomineralizing peptide ADP5
Objectives: To develop cell-free remineralization of non-cavitated white spot lesions (WSL) of human enamel with ADP5, an amelogenin-derived peptide. Methods: Cervical enamel of extracted human teeth were demineralized for 1.5 weeks in 0.2% acetic acid in 2.2mM CaCl2 / 2.2mM K2HPO4 solution. Teeth were assigned to 6 groups (n=5 each) and treated either with ADP5 for 30minutes then 48mM Ca2+/28mM (PO₄)3− for 2 hours (Group 1), or with ADP5 for 30minutes then 1100ppm F and 48mM Ca2+/28mM (PO₄)3− for 2 hours (Group 2), or with 48mM Ca2+/28mM (PO₄)3− for 2 hours (Group 3), or with 1100ppm F and 48mM Ca2+/28mM (PO₄)3− for 2 hours (Group 4), or with 20,000 ppm F and 48mM Ca2+/28mM (PO₄)3− for 2 hours (Group 5), or left with no treatment (Group 6) at 37oC. Samples were prepared for scanning electron microscopy (SEM) for physical analysis of the structure and energy-dispersive X-ray-spectroscopy (EDS) for elemental compositions. The 2-sample t-test power analysis was used to determine sample size. Results: ADP5 with Ca2+/PO43− (Groups 1 & 2) showed a continuous layer of at least 10 μm-layer of mineral layer containing nanoscale plate-like calcium phosphate crystals growing from the surface of the underlying porous enamel. The new mineral layer was thick enough to mask the exposed enamel rods. At concentrations of 20,000 ppm F (Group 5), EDS data revealed a large fluoride peak that was twice the size as that of Ca2+, indicating the presence of CaF2 particles. The cross-sectional morphology presented a 5 to 10-μm layer of spherical CaF2 particles. No new mineral layer was observed in the groups 3 & 6. Group 4 displayed in some areas aggregates of discontinuous CaF2 particles with exposed enamel rods. Conclusions: A continuous layer of plate-like octacalcium phosphate (OCP) and hydroxyapatite (HAp) crystals was observed when ADP5 was applied on artificially induced WSLs on human teeth compared to the conditions, which lacked the biomineralizing peptide.
